*** Using TCP ***

After the invite is sent to the vcs, tcpdump at the opensips server showed 100, 180, and 200 OK responses from the vcs arriving and ACK'd correctly at the opensips server. The 100 response arrived 185ms after the invite is sent. But, I don't see these responses in the branch's onreply_route, the global onreply_route, or in the log at DBG level. netstat -t shows the connection with the data in the recv-q that never reaches 0. This implies to me that opensips is not polling that connection correctly for recv data.

If I disable tcp_async then the call is completed successfully. So in the case that works, I have tcp_connect_timeout=3000 and tcp_async=0.

Just to confirm the scenario: So the signaling is broken with "tcp_connect_timeout=3000 and tcp_async=1" (reply routes do not get triggered / recv-q keeps on growing), however once you switch to "tcp_async=0", everything is back to working?

*** Using TLS ***

Running tcpdump, I see the opensips server send a Client Hello then a FIN packet 100ms later. The vcs responds with a Server Hello 200ms after the Client Hello and this gets RST.

To workaround this case, I set tls_handshake_timeout=3000 and tls_send_timeout=1000. Maybe this is the correct behavior, I'm still not 100% sure how the tls parameters function.

This time, it's behaving as expected. Maybe there should be a diagram somewhere with how these parameters work together. For example, each TLS connection will roughly follow the below steps along with their corresponding parameterized timeouts:

1. TCP connect (tcp_connect_timeout)
2. TLS connect/accept handshake (tls_handshake_timeout)
3. TLS write (tls_send_timeout)
4. TLS write (tls_send_timeout)

The transport layer was heavily refactored roughly three years ago, see [1], [2] and [3] for the relevant commits which, indeed, bumped the default connect timeout down a lot, to a much lower value (10s -> 100ms). Although 100ms might seem unnecessary (it's async! let it sleep as long as it wants!), keep in mind that the TLS support isn't async at all, yet it will also make use of the same, default "tcp_connect_timeout" - a 10s default here is quite bad for high traffic volume TLS proxies which often need to open up lots of TCP/TLS connections.

All in all, the "tcp_connect_timeout" should not get ignored at all. The "tcp_async_local_connect_timeout" [4] is the first one that hits, after which the connect waiting will be performed by a non-TCP worker, up to "tcp_connect_timeout" milliseconds. If it doesn't behave like this, let us know, and we'll look into it more.

    Hi,

    I've run into some issues related to tcp_async and tcp/tls
    timeouts since upgrading opensips from v1.8 to v2.3.

    Based on my v1.8 config, I had the tcp_connect_timeout set to 3
    secs but this gets ignored in v2.3 because tcp_async is enabled by
    default. As a result, calls made from a local opensips endpoint to
    a remote registered endpoint (through a cisco vcs) were failing. I
    then noticed that the tcp/tls timeouts were aggressively reduced
    from 10-30s to 100ms by default with the tcp_async feature.

    My main questions are:

    - How is the tcp_async feature supposed to function if the
    tcp_async_local_connect_timeout expires? The code seems to imply
    that the socket gets put onto a tcp main thread and handled.

    - 100ms seems pretty short as a default for these timeouts,
    especially tls. Does a timeout result in the sip request getting
    cancelled or is there still some processing that can occur after
    because of handling on the tcp main thread.

    In short, I'm a confused about what the tcp_async feature does and
    how the timeouts should be set. Any explanations would be greatly
    appreciated.
